Arsenal near title after Trossard goal, VAR escape...
Arsenal moved to the brink of their first Premier League title in 22 years with a hard-fought 1-0 win at West Ham on May 10, 2026, thanks to Leandro Trossard's 83rd-minute goal. The victory was secured after a tense VAR check ruled out Callum Wilson's stoppage-time equalizer for a foul on goalkeeper David Raya. Arsenal now sit five points clear of Manchester City with two games remaining, needing only victories against relegated Burnley and Crystal Palace to clinch the title.
